Rating | Name | Duplication | Size | Complexity | CRAP | Changes | Bugs | Features |
---|---|---|---|---|---|---|---|---|
D | Database\EntityManager::getEntity() | 0 | 44 | 21 | 22.29 | 1 | 0 | 0 |
B | Database\ConnectionManager::initialize() | 0 | 30 | 8 | 8.15 | 1 | 0 | 0 |
B | WebStream\Database\Query::execute() | 0 | 23 | 7 | 9.71 | 1 | 0 | 0 |
B | DatabaseManager::beginTransaction() | 0 | 15 | 7 | 9.23 | 1 | 0 | 0 |
A | DatabaseManager::transactional() | 0 | 16 | 5 | 5.05 | 0 | 0 | 0 |
A | Database\Driver\Mysql::connect() | 0 | 15 | 1 | 1 | 1 | 0 | 0 |
A | Database\DatabaseManager::commit() | 0 | 12 | 4 | 4.43 | 1 | 0 | 0 |
A | Database\DatabaseManager::rollback() | 0 | 12 | 4 | 4.43 | 1 | 0 | 0 |
A | Database\Driver\Postgresql::connect() | 0 | 11 | 1 | 1 | 1 | 0 | 0 |
A | Database\Driver\Sqlite::connect() | 0 | 11 | 1 | 1 | 1 | 0 | 0 |
A | Database\DatabaseManager::disconnect() | 0 | 9 | 4 | 4.59 | 1 | 0 | 0 |
A | DatabaseDriver::setTransactionIsolation() | 0 | 1 | 1 | 1 | 1 | 0 | 0 |
A | DatabaseManager::inTransaction() | 0 | 3 | 2 | 2 | 1 | 0 | 0 |
A | Database\DatabaseManager::__construct() | 0 | 3 | 1 | 1 | 1 | 0 | 0 |
A | WebStream\Database\ResultEntity::rewind() | 0 | 3 | 2 | 2 | 1 | 0 | 0 |